A guided tour through the ins and outs of telecommuting covers basics of setting up a home office and includes a discussion of "virtual corporations"--groups of professionals who band together and telecommute to even out the workload. Original. (All Users).
This book investigates the practical and structural requirements for successfully transitioning from a traditional office environment to a remote telecommuting model. Woody Leonhard utilizes his experience in technical writing and computing to provide a framework for establishing a home office. He argues that telecommuting is not merely a change in location but a shift in professional organization, advocating for the adoption of virtual corporations to manage workloads effectively.
